Radar output is the transmit power from the magnetron.
This pulse lasts 1 microsecond or less, and can be repeated 1000 times per
second. 2.2 kW power for say 1 microsecond X 1000 per second gives AVERAGE
power of 2.2 watts - but there is the processor, the display etc., etc so
20 to 30 watts while transmitting is in the ball park.
A coupla amps in fact.

If you aren't transmitting you aren't using radar. Doh! And, if you have
working radar you are REQUIRED by the COLREGS to have it on and operational
at ALL TIMES that you are under way.

RULE 7
RISK OF COLISION

(a) Every vessel shall use all available means appropriate to the
prevailing circumstances and conditions to determine if risk of collision
exists. If there is any doubt such risk shall be deemed to exist.

(b) Proper use shall be made of radar equipment if fitted and
operational, including long-range scanning to obtain early warning of risk
of collision and radar plotting or equivalent systematic observation of
detected objects.
